In a world where anyone can say anything confidently, Christians must learn to guard truth by submitting their convictions to the authority of Scripture—not the volume of the feed.
In this episode, Mark Carter and Erica Adkins react to several viral TikToks from Fierce Church that touch on God’s existence, Halloween, politics, and the gospel itself. What starts as a fun conversation quickly turns into a sober reflection on how easily false ideas can sound true online—especially to young and impressionable listeners. Together, they unpack why confidence is not the same as correctness, why personal conviction must never replace biblical authority, and why the true gospel must be guarded with both clarity and compassion.
